Boltzmann Brain is a combinatorial system sampler compiler. Using an easy and intuitive specification input representing a combinatorial system, Boltzmann Brain constructs a working, self-contained module implementing a dedicated singular, rejection-based Boltzmann sampler with some additional control over the constructor frequencies in the generated structures.
